2012-10-09 2 views
0

lp_solve 및 Java 래퍼를 사용하여 해결하려고하는 LP 문제에서 자유 변수를 설정하는 방법을 이해하지 못합니다.lp_solve 및 Java 래퍼를 사용하여 자유 변수를 설정하는 방법

나는 는 "변수가없는 경우 설정"해야의 javadoc에서 LpSolveException

것을 던져 공공 무효 (INT의 colnr를) setUnbounded

방법을 사용합니다. 나는 LP를 해결하기 전에 호출 할 때

그러나 나는

lpsolve.LpSolveException: ERROR in set_unbounded: status = -1 (Model has not been optimized) 

"모델이 최적화되지 않은"무엇에 대한 어떤 단서가 의미하는 오류를 얻을? 내가 잘못하지 않았다면 을 풀어서을 풀어 LP를 풀어야합니다. 내가 맞습니까?

답변

1

문제점을 발견했습니다. 나는 목적 함수의 값에 해당하는 열 # 0을 설정하려고했습니다. 실수는 LP (printLp()를 사용하여)를 인쇄하면 명확성을 위해 열 # 0이 숨겨져 있다는 사실 때문이었습니다.

관련 문제